Autumnal Heartaches

Summer fade and passes away Just like our love wasn't meant to stay The sound of rustling leaves So cool to hear Like music of the season Whispering your name. Soft frosty wind blew gently To the sunbathed fields Carpeted with the collision of red and gold. Walking past the withered hedges Reminiscing our Autumn history Tears falling, fogging the view Of misty valleys filled with smoke-blue. 'Tis the season of goodbyes The year's last smile Just like you and me Of once upon an Autumnal sunrise.
